// Encoding sniffing for user-uploaded text files in Saltgrass.
// We check BOM first, then a capped statistical pass (8 KB max)
// to avoid unbounded reads on hostile uploads. Ambiguous files
// fall back to this constant rather than guessing, which closed
// the smuggling vector flagged in the last audit. Fixed as of the
// build noted below.

trace token, bawif-tajof: htk14_21e308fc7b4137

## Broker upgrade (plugin authors)

Quillbus 4.x drops the legacy `ack_mode: lazy` option and renames the plugin hook `on_deliver` to `on_dispatch`. Rebuild against SDK 4.0 or later; older binaries will fail the handshake. Wire-format messages are compatible, so no replay needed. Test against the staging broker before publishing. Migration checklist is in the plugin portal. Upgrade blockers or handshake failures: report them at the address below.

escalation mailbox, kajof-hawif: quenax@lumicsys.corp

**Ticket PED-4412: Rebalancer assigns trucks to closed docks**

PedalSort's overnight rebalancing run keeps routing trucks to the Milburn Street dock, which has been closed since last week. Station status feed shows it inactive; planner ignores the flag. Support: tell affected ops teams to manually skip the stop until the fix ships. Repro confirmed on staging. The affected planner build is identified by the trace token below.

session token of hahop-yahif = htk31_138eb45c7d40b38b91415eca52da01d